Job Summary: We are seeking a highly motivated and skilled Quality Engineer (QE) with a strong focus on test automation and extensive experience in 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) testing. The ideal candidate will play a critical role in ensuring the quality, reliability, and performance of our data pipelines, data warehouses, and applications. You will be responsible for designing, developing, and executing automated test strategies for complex data-driven systems, working closely with development, product, and data teams.

Responsibilities:

Test Strategy & Planning:

  • Develop comprehensive test plans and strategies for data pipelines, data warehouses, and business intelligence solutions, with a strong emphasis on automation.
  • Participate in requirements analysis and design reviews to ensure testability and quality attributes are considered early in the development lifecycle.
  • Define and implement test data management strategies for various testing phases (unit, integration, system, regression, performance).

Automation Development & Execution:

  • Design, develop, and maintain robust automated test scripts and frameworks using industry-standard tools and programming languages (e.g., Python, Java, SQL, PySpark, Selenium, Playwright).
  • Implement and maintain CI/CD pipelines for automated testing, integrating tests into the development workflow.
  • Execute automated test suites, analyze results, and report defects accurately and in a timely manner.
  • Contribute to the continuous improvement of our automation framework and testing processes.

ETL Testing Expertise:

  • Design and execute tests to validate data extraction, transformation, and loading processes, ensuring data accuracy, completeness, and consistency.
  • Perform data reconciliation and validation between source and target systems, identifying data discrepancies and integrity issues.
  • Develop and execute complex SQL queries for data validation, profiling, and comparison.
  • Understand data models, schemas, and data flow to effectively test ETL processes.

Quality Assurance & Collaboration:

  • Collaborate closely with software developers, data engineers, product managers, and business analysts to understand system functionalities and data requirements.
  • Identify, document, and track software defects and work with development teams to ensure timely resolution.
  • Proactively identify potential risks and issues related to data quality and system performance.
  • Participate in root cause analysis of production issues and contribute to preventive measures.
  • Promote a culture of quality throughout the development lifecycle.

Qualifications:

Education: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field.

Experience: 9+years of experience in Quality Engineering, with a strong focus on test automation.

Technical Skills (Must-Have):

  • Proven experience in designing and implementing test automation frameworks and scripts.
  • Proficiency in at least one programming language (e.g., Python, Java).
  • Extensive experience with SQL for data validation, complex queries, and database testing.
  • Solid understanding of ETL concepts, data warehousing principles, and data modeling.
  • Experience with ETL testing tools and methodologies.
  • Familiarity with version control systems (e.g., Git).
  • Experience with test management tools (e.g., Jira, Azure DevOps, TestRail).

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
